Episode 34: World Traveler

Mazolli finds a fine white powder covering the car in the morning. He lifts some of the grains from the windshield and rolls them between his fingertips. They are grittier than dust, not as sharp as glass. He looks up to the sky in an almost instinctual gesture, but sees nothing out of the ordinary. At The Brew, later that day, a customer tells him a volcano in China erupted last week and is spewing steam and ash into the atmosphere. Mazolli remembers the ash on the car. He asks the customer if he knows how to speak Chinese.
